"Keboola is a great starter"
What do you like best about Keboola?

It is there easy to setup from the beginning giving you fresh start when you need POC or smaller data project. It has many connectors , APIs to most common services, great support, wide user base providing you with many custom components. You can chain those components to flows and schedule the to run at particular times or being triggered by events.

It is easy to learn and give access to even newbies to play with.

There is visible progress in time with new features added.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about Keboola?

Limited oversight what going on in the project you administer. Few access roles you have does not give you enough control of who can edit or trigger selected flows. It is either all or nothing. You can have multiple branches but conflict resolution was a big no to avoid it, no way to have pull requests.

The overhead running transformation is more significant running small jobs, what database returns you in seconds can take tens of seconds to finish in Keboola.

Billing is also something surprising to me. Especially running Python there to develop is something to better avoid.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

"A good tool for data processing"
What do you like best about Keboola?

I started using Keboola because I needed a replacement for the non-working Sklik connector for Looker Studio. And I've stuck with Keboola. The fact that I've seen mention of it in a number of job postings, and apparently it's commonly used in the industry, also played a role.

What I appreciate about it is the ability to download and process data from each system, ready-made templates and more. You get 120 minutes of time for free to start and then 60 minutes each month. This gives you a decent amount of time to learn and try everything out.

And not to forget the friendly customer support. Without it, I wouldn't be able to do as much as I can.

And I also appreciate the AI's help with writing Snowflake transformations, where especially a beginner can save a ton of time.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about Keboola?

Where I see its disadvantage is the fragmentation around setting up individual services. Each service has its own logic and might be worth unifying somehow.

The other thing I'm not a fan of is the Keboola Academy. I don't know why, but I found it hard to use. So I soon started looking for information elsewhere and eating by trial and error.

Maybe make it more practical and then for a beginner not be so quick to delete their projects. I didn't get around to it for two weeks and I already got an email around deleting the project.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

"Keboola - Streamlined Search, Complex Inserts – A Balanced Take"
What do you like best about Keboola?

Effortless Table Search: The ability to search for tables in storage is fast, accurate, and very user-friendly.

Column-Level Search: Searching for a specific column across tables is exceptionally smooth, saving time during data exploration.

Data Sample Feature: The option to preview a limited number of rows from a table helps with quick validation and data checks.

Simple Table Creation: Creating new tables is straightforward and efficient, with a clean UI that supports rapid schema setup.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about Keboola?

Complex Insert Process: Inserting data into tables is not as intuitive as it should be, particularly when dealing with primary key definitions and updates.

Lack of Duplicate Row Logs: When duplicate rows are rejected due to primary key constraints, there’s no clear log showing how many rows were skipped or what those rows contained. A detailed error log would be highly beneficial.

Unintuitive Table Naming Convention: Table names include hyphens (-) instead of underscores (_), which can be problematic when integrating with other systems or adhering to naming standards.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.
